Standing with one end of the therapy band under a foot and the other end wrapped around the opposite hand. Raise the arm straight out to the side parallel to the ground. Slowly lower the arm and then repeat.
Stepping on one end of the therapy band and grasp the other at the thigh. Keeping the arm straight, raise it parallel to the ground at approximately 30 degrees from the side at the shoulder. Slowly lower the hand back to the thigh and then repeat.
Upper arm at side, elbow bent at 90 degrees and forearm at a starting position away from the body. By rotating the shoulder, move the forearm inward till it’s in front of the body. Slowly return the forearm and then repeat.
Standing with one end of the therapy under the foot and the other end wrapped around the opposite hand with that palm facing and in front of the thigh of the foot that is stepping on the band. Elevate the arm in front of and across the body in a diagonal motion, as though a sword is being drawn and pointed toward the sky. Slowly lower to the starting position and then repeat.
Upper arm at side, elbow at 90 degrees and forearm at a starting position in front of the body. By rotating the shoulder, move the forearm away to the side. Slowly return forearm and then repeat.
